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4122 9458527 70 4571986015
3572179 967
3572179 967
899069125 54392478 20099116594
All about undefined
Interested in learning more?
3572179 967
899069125 54392478 20099116594
See more
469 90916294293
286 622869 968
See more
566227 22333644184 941790
805683231 2223 68903 71470765399
See more